How my app build was 99% cheaper the second time
From $12k to $80
When I first built my app about 7 years ago it cost me about $15k Aussie Dollar. About 12k USD.
I was lucky. I didn’t have to pay project management or maintenance costs because I’d managed to get the app featured on mainstream TV interviews (above) and online publications. Meaning the web company could use it to prospect new business.
They made enough from it to offer me this service.
I was stoked.
But then they shifted their business model away from app building and myapp wasn’t as popular as before, so I removed it from the app stores and stuck with my coaching programs and simpler tracking tools.
Then, last year I got a sudden burst of inspiration when I was prototyping a design for a tech client.
The prototype was built on something called Glide and I realised it wasn’t just a prototype (Old school hot buttons etc)
It actually functioned with logins and recording information in a backend.
I could do the design but there was a little bit of no-code design that needed to be built in the backend. SO I mocked it up and had it rebuilt with more features that the original app and I paid a lady $80US to put it all together.
